Federal Student Loans
The primary source of funding for most undergraduate students is federal student loans, which tend to offer more favorable terms compared to private loans. The Federal Direct Subsidized Loan is available for students demonstrating financial need, with the government covering interest during in-school periods. The Federal Direct Unsubsidized Loan is available to all students regardless of financial need but accrues interest from the time it is disbursed. These loans often feature fixed interest rates, income-driven repayment options, and loan forgiveness programs, making them a preferred choice for many students.Private Student Loans
In cases where federal loans do not cover the total cost of attendance, private student loans from banks or credit unions can be considered. These typically have higher interest rates and less flexible repayment options. It is advisable to exhaust federal loan options before turning to private loans due to their more advantageous terms.Strategies for Managing Student Debt
Effective debt management begins with careful planning. Borrow only what is necessary to cover tuition, fees, and essential living expenses. Consider part-time employment or work-study programs to reduce reliance on loans. Upon graduation, pursue income-driven repayment plans to keep monthly payments manageable. Additionally, aim to pay extra toward the principal when possible, and stay informed about loan forgiveness opportunities, especially if you enter public service or teaching roles.Program Overview and What Students Will Study
Curriculum and Coursework
The Bachelor of Science in Biology at Xavier University of Louisiana offers a comprehensive curriculum designed to provide students with a broad understanding of biological sciences. Core courses include General Biology, Cell Biology, Genetics, Ecology, Evolution, Microbiology, and Anatomy & Physiology. The program emphasizes laboratory work, research projects, and hands-on learning experiences to prepare students for both graduate education and careers in health sciences, research, and environmental fields.Specializations and Electives
While the program is labeled as "General," students have opportunities to focus on specific areas such as molecular biology, ecology, or pre-health tracks. Electives may include biochemistry, microbiology, bioinformatics, and environmental science, allowing students to tailor their education to their interests and career goals.Skills and Competencies Developed
Students will develop critical thinking, analytical skills, laboratory proficiency, scientific writing, and data interpretation. These competencies are essential for success in advanced studies or professional roles within biological sciences.Career Opportunities and Job Prospects

Tuition and Expenses
The current tuition at Xavier University of Louisiana for both in-state and out-of-state students is $27,868 per year. Additional costs include housing, meals, books, supplies, and personal expenses, which should be factored into your total financial planning.Student Debt and Medians
The median student debt for graduates of this program is approximately $35,249. While this is a manageable amount relative to potential earnings, careful borrowing and repayment planning are essential to avoid financial strain.Return on Investment (ROI)
